DataControlCellType Enumeration

Describes the function of a DataControlFieldCell object.

Namespace:  System.Web.UI.WebControls
Assembly:  System.Web (in System.Web.dll)
public enum DataControlCellType
Member nameDescription
HeaderA DataControlFieldCell that is the header cell of a table. Items in the cell are not bound to data.
FooterA DataControlFieldCell that is the footer cell of a table. Items in the cell are not bound to data.
DataCellA DataControlFieldCell that contains data.

DataControlField objects and the data-bound controls that use them use the DataControlCellType enumeration to identify the type of cell, and therefore what attributes it should have when rendered. The DataCell cell type identifies a data-bound cell in a GridView or DetailsView control, whereas the Header and Footer cells identify cell types that are not bound data cells that contain other, non-data-bound content.
